But seriously , you can't plan things to happen . Just talk about what's on your mind , then one thing will lead to another . If you ask him a question , be interested in his answer and then make that lead to another . Also , you say he wants you to be comfortable , well don't act shy . Open up and be yourself . If you are loud and funny , use some jokes to lighten the mood . If you are shy then take this as an opportunity to grow as an outgoing person .
